A leading retail chain in Scotland is seeking an Assistant Manager to support the Store Manager in running daily operations. The ideal candidate will have a passion for retail, strong leadership skills, and a commitment to maintaining store excellence.
Responsibilities include:
- Managing store operations in the Store Manager's absence
- Team recruitment
- Stock control
- Staff scheduling
The role offers competitive benefits and opportunities for career advancement within the organization.

How to prepare for a job interview at Glenshire Group
✨Know the Store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you’re familiar with the store's layout, product range, and any recent promotions.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you answer questions about how you would manage daily operations.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ully led a team in the past. Think about specific situations where you motivated staff or resolved conflicts. This will demonstrate your capability to support the Store Manager effectively.
✨Understand Stock Control
Brush up on stock management techniques and be ready to discuss how you would handle inventory challenges. Being able to talk about your approach to stock control will highlight your readiness for the role.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the store’s culture, team dynamics, and growth opportunities.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
